Sultan Omar Ali Saifuddien Mosque

An iconic mosque in Bandar Seri Begawan, completed in 1958 and named after Sultan Omar Ali Saifuddien III (“Architect of Modern Brunei”). Features a golden dome, Italian marble, and stands in an artificial lagoon with a ceremonial royal barge. One of Southeast Asia’s most beautiful mosques.

Continent: Asia
Capital: Bandar Seri Begawan
Currency: Brunei dollar ($; B$). Sub: 100 cents (sen)
Coins: 1, 5, 10, 20, 50 sen
Connections: Istana Nurul Iman (world’s largest residential palace); oil & natural gas; golden mosques
